Ned and I were12 hours in the eyewall of hurricane Sally last week.  I was amazed at how calm Ned stayed during the long hours of screaming winds and the sideways driving 25" of rain.  His biggest complaint was not wanting to go out to the bathroom.  He doesn't like to get his hair wet even a little bit!   We have power back but are still boiling water.  We'll probably be in clean up mode for another month.  We were much luckier than most of our neighbors and are counting our blessings.. 
We've hardly been out in public except a grocery run every couple of weeks and we go to the dog park or beach whenever we can while avoiding the crowds.  A couple of weeks ago we went to a smaller ethnic grocery.  Although the proprietor obviously knew the ADA laws and didn't challenge me bringing Ned in he did ask me not to let him touch anything and I could see how unhappy he was.   As we were the only people in the store I would see him peeking from the end of the aisles to keep an eye on Ned the whole time we were there.  Of course Ned was perfect, keeping that nose straight ahead moving only when I did.  When we got ready to leave the proprietor had relaxed and was asking questions and taking pictures of Ned.  Ned's won over yet another business.  He truly is amazing. 
I love it when you talk about the theory behind the way you train these amazing dogs please continue to share your thoughts.  It really helps me in my day to day relationship with Ned.  I agree with you 100% about them being thinking dogs.  I've learned that your advice when he doesn't react to something the way I expect I just stop and look around to figure out what he's reacting to.  There is always something.

Let's assume you have had a delivery of bricks and the truck put 10 pileS  of bricks on the RIGHT  side the driveway and you really need them on the LEFT   side ..

so you ask someone to come move PILE #1 of bricks for $50 and they come and they do it and it works well so you invite them back to move the second pile for another $50 and that worked so they come back from the third pile and you forgot to cash a check so they have to wait until you  ARE REMINDED  to pay the $50 .. then you invite them back for the 4th file AND  DON’T  pay them immediately … the question becomes how many more piles is that person going to transfer from right to left before they say to hell with it ----no ticky no shirty .. A REALLY NEEDY PERSON MIGHT HELP  LONGER  AND WORK THRU PILE #7  OR 8   BUT YOU AIN’T NEVER GOING TO GET TO PILE #10.

 

why would that be any different with dogs????  . getting into a kennel is NOT their favorite thing to do in the world but they happily get in and turn around and expect a cookie so it becomes a bargain "I got in there and where's my cookie"    .. I expect it it's always been that way and it's part of the bargain OF  behaving …  NOW IN AN EMERGENCY It might happen that you asked the dog to get in and have to run back to the barn together a cookie to give them so there is a delay but they do get their cookie for getting in the stall . to not give him a cookie even a delayed cookie makes for the situation I saw on Saturday where two dogs just had no intention of getting in the kennel and they were finally grabbed by the skin on their neck shoved in the kennel and no cookie then either … which described to me personally what they thought of the schover who had him by the neck…   that person is a liar -----why should I behave? 

 

So in our example with the bricks AND DOGS    a dog would forgive it a couple times well I don't think you'd get to pile #5 with a dog .

and I saw this with a different group of dogs and different people yesterday . object being at the 15 puppies into the nuthouse to practice going through the door flap . the person figuring I want those puppies to come to me so I will just shake this dish of dry dog food to get their attention and then shove 'em where I want them .. I watched from the driveway from my heated golf cart AKA Toyota car .. as she used the dry dog food and then never gave them their expected  piece of food .

 

HOW SHOULD SHE have done it??  ??????   SIT DOWN AND LET THE PUPS COME TO HER AT WHICH TIME .. JUST DIRECT THEM TO THE PERSON IN THE NUTT HOUSE WITH TEH TREATS.  IT MIGHT TAKLE A WHILE, BUT  WHAT IS THE RUSH????? 

BUT HAVING LIED BEFORE  TO THE PUPS… SHE CAN SIT TIL THE COWS COME HOME.. AND THE PUPS DON’T THINK  GOING TO SIT ON HER LAP IS ALL THAT MUCH FUN ANYWAY..  they will run to nanny pam  big time...   

AS FOT THE BARN DOGS… THE adults playing on  Puppy Hill if the person   had a leash in her back pocket and went out on the Hill with them they should come to her because they like her and she could slip a leash around their neck give them a great big Pat Pat Pat Pat and walk them off to a kennel ----they go in give him a cookie and go get the other dog who would probably be standing there waiting to get in the kennel and have a cookie ..instead of chase dog to grab that one by the neck shove 'em in shut the gate and the damage done by that  may take months to overcome because the flashback of being chased and grab by the neck could be reenacted in a parking lot if a dog gets loose ..

A little over a year ago, Norah and I received our Master of Social Work Degree from Boston University. She not only went to class with me each weekend and to work with me all week, but she also attended the ceremony with me! She was a little overwhelmed at times by all of my fellow graduates, but she was the consummate professional throughout! Presently, we are a therapy team for adults living with substance abuse disorders-- I provide the therapy, and Norah offers the moral support, supervision, and occasional grunts of approval.  there's another small detail  For you all to think about -----   we did have a barking episode two nights ago which involved the animal control officer giving me a citation .. her proof was listening to the explore camera web ..  last night I left the donkey Hill camera an overnight unnoticed because of the location of the microphone the loudest thing on it was the turkeys and .. that is not saying the dogs didn't bark because they certainly can and do sometimes but last night the loudest thing in the barn were the turkeys .

 

This may throw us back into the study of physics where sound get quieter the further away you get …buy an actual formula double the distance reduces the Loudness by 6 decibels . 

That is demonstrated most often by someone saying "speak up we can't hear you in the back of the room .".   that is a known physical phenomenon like gravity .. if you stop and listen very carefully you can hear a barking dog at 200 feet but only if your refrigerator is not running to muffle the sound .  It certainly would never wake any sleeping baby I ever knew . but if you or annoyed with dogs in the first place that noise will grate on your nerves which makes me wonder why you would buy a house next to a kennel 50 plus great Danes .
